Curious and Fantastic Creatures
Dianne Longley (South Australia)


9.5 x 9 x 3 cm
Concertina book in decorated wooden box, with intaglio prints,
inkjet colour, Indian and Western papers
This small concertina book explores curious and weirdly fascinating creatures
which cross timezones and cultural origins; creatures which personify inner realities
rather than outer human and animal forms
My curious and fantastic creatures have origins in the Renaissance historia
animaliam of Conrad Gesner, humorous figures from 16th Century French
humanist and artist Francois Rabelais, contemporary Japanese 'kawai',
pop imagination figures and toys, and grotesque imagery through history
